#ba53e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ba53e8 is composed of 72.9% red, 32.5%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.8% cyan, 64.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 281.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 61.8%. #ba53e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#7500d1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#ba53e8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ba53e8 has RGB values of R:186, G:83,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 12211176.

Shades and Tints of #ba53e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f8effd is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ba53e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a097a5 is the less saturated color, while #c33dff is the most saturated one.
